Latest Patents

One of his latest patents is a method and device for controlling a buck converter. This method involves monitoring the inductor current flowing through an inductor in the buck converter. It controls the buck converter to operate in a pulse frequency modulation (PFM) mode with intermittent conduction when the inductor current experiences multiple cross-zero periods. Additionally, it adjusts the power consumption of a component in the buck converter based on these cross-zero periods while operating in PFM mode. Another significant patent is a zero-crossing state detection device for a converter. This device includes a first type of power switch and a second type of power switch, along with an inductor. It generates an indication signal that reflects the zero-crossing state of the inductor current, allowing for real-time monitoring and efficient switching between different operating modes of the converter.
